Output fd23582a8abaf66b2c8a41c26779d514bcc6fd05b56bfe745f598c3102ebe843:1

value
17652597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b11672c69c307c2bd2c05ba9a8fdfe804ac7c1b OP_EQUAL
address
MSQtFZ8ucEmMJfHEM64uGrqW5Wc3ZE2jKU
transaction
fd23582a8abaf66b2c8a41c26779d514bcc6fd05b56bfe745f598c3102ebe843
spent
true